The Zandsteenblokken Geologisch Monument, or Geological Monument Sandstone Blocks, is a remarkable natural landmark nestled in the scenic Vijlenerbos, within the municipality of Vaals in South Limburg, Netherlands. Situated on the Plateau of Vijlen near the distinctive Zevenwegen, this site stands at an elevation of 279 metres. It is renowned for its unique sandstone blocks, which are ancient geological formations with irregular, whimsical shapes, offering a tangible glimpse into millions of years of Earth's history.

    What other geological features can be found near the Zandsteenblokken Geologisch Monument?

    Besides the impressive sandstone blocks, visitors can explore a nearby doline, which is a dish-shaped depression in the landscape formed by the dissolution of limestone. There's also the Geological Monument Groeve Zeven Wegen close by, offering further insights into the region's unique geology.

    What is the geological significance of the sandstone blocks?

    The sandstone blocks are remnants of a fascinating geological process from the Tertiary period (40 to 12 million years ago). During this time, the region was submerged by the North Sea, depositing sand and clay. Later, in a subtropical climate, dissolved silicic acid cemented sand grains together. Erosion then washed away the softer, unconsolidated sand, leaving these durable, irregularly shaped sandstone blocks visible today, offering a tangible link to ancient Earth history.

    How does the Zandsteenblokken Geologisch Monument differ from the Geological Monument Sterrenstenen?

    While both are geological monuments in the region, the Zandsteenblokken are composed of cemented sandstone, formed by quartz cement bonding sand grains. In contrast, the nearby Geological Monument Sterrenstenen consists of blocks of cemented flint. Both offer unique insights into the area's geological past but showcase different formation processes and materials.
